$16.50/hr The Quality Technician will have a working role within the Plant Quality Assurance Department performing all necessary tasks to support Plant Operations, Plant Quality Assurance, and Corporate Quality initiatives reporting to the Quality Assurance Supervisor.
Duties include: - Will be responsible for maintenance of all lab equipment. This will include the accuracy and repeatability of test results through routine monitoring and calibration of equipment. - Perform testing of batches to ensure the final product specifications are met. - Review batches and be able to perform adjustments to batches (ingredient additions) using mathematical calculations that ensure results are in alignment with the original formula integrity. This includes a close scrutiny through objective testing to ensure parameters such as flavor, appearance, and odor is also in alignment. - Enter batch data into all relevant software (Batch Approval Software, SPC, SAP) - Audit the finished product results for capping integrity, label integrity, packaging coding and fill control (weights) to ensure customer specifications are met. - Be knowledgeable of all forms and paperwork required to perform the job both in production and batching areas. - Monitor all process control and ensure that any non-conforming product does not reach an internal or external customer. This involves using the "hold" process including red tagging finished product when required. - Learn, follow and exemplify "Good Lab Practices"and GMP requirements - Understand facility layout, and process flow of the product from inception to warehouse. - Communicate effectively to all levels of the operation in real time to facilitate solutions to any Quality issues that may arise. - Minimizing costs of defects and/or rework through early detection is a primary goal. Must understand SQF (Safe Quality Food) guidelines.
Two year degree in a science related or similar technical field highly preferred or equivalent experience such as having worked successfully in a similar food processing or medical lab environment for at least 2 years.Must have ability to work in a fast pace, sometimes stressful environment.
